Abstract
This study analyzes the factors behind the decision of some Arab states to recognize Israel as an independent state. The recognition of Israel by Arab states has had a significant impact on Pakistan’s policy towards America and Israel. Pakistan has no diplomatic relations with Israel, and its passport is invalid. The research sheds light on its relations of Israel with other Muslim states. The study investigated the status of Israel on statehood theories. The study finds that Muslim states recognized Israel for their economic and political interests. The recognition of Israel by Arab states was influenced by various factors, including diplomatic, political, and economic considerations, as Israel is known as the only nuclear state in Middle East countries and getting an influential status in the region. The study concludes that Peaceful coexistence and peace treaties between Arabs and Israel must ensure security guarantees for the Palestinians and should pressure Israel to stop the human rights violations against them. The study recommends that Arab states not forget the Israeli planes about its territory borderlines expansion. This research is qualitative and comparative, both in nature.
